508-396-25**

214-686-2697 Texas 248-737-7028 Michigan 910-849-1541 North Carolina 203-294-1466 Connecticut 808-488-1690 Hawaii 267-228-8325 Pennsylvania 914-697-6455 New York 586-524-4520 Michigan 906-449-2964 Michigan 318-340-1472 Louisiana 816-263-8257 Missouri 859-212-1889 Kentucky 610-277-3457 Pennsylvania 908-747-4357 New Jersey 773-279-1589 Illinois 812-249-9915 Indiana 864-714-3664 South Carolina 480-382-4412 Arizona 709-467-1795 Newfoundland and Labrador 787-495-1853 Puerto Rico 606-527-1900 Kentucky 973-854-3099 New Jersey 276-928-9845 Virginia 801-709-8764 Utah 682-404-8250 Texas

Sturbridge
Foxboro
Northfield
Malden
Northfield
LOWELL
Tyngsboro
Saugus
Mattapoisett
North Reading
South Deerfield
Holyoke
Wareham
Peabody
Northborough

508-396-2550 5083962550 508-396-2538 5083962538 508-396-2586 5083962586 508-396-2509 5083962509 508-396-2553 5083962553 508-396-2587 5083962587 508-396-2564 5083962564 508-396-2580 5083962580 508-396-2529 5083962529 508-396-2577 5083962577 508-396-2568 5083962568 508-396-2556 5083962556 508-396-2562 5083962562 508-396-2563 5083962563 508-396-2522 5083962522 508-396-2573 5083962573 508-396-2521 5083962521 508-396-2589 5083962589 508-396-2559 5083962559 508-396-2554 5083962554 508-396-2517 5083962517 508-396-2558 5083962558 508-396-2537 5083962537 508-396-2511 5083962511 508-396-2513 5083962513 508-396-2593 5083962593 508-396-2561 5083962561 508-396-2588 5083962588 508-396-2582 5083962582 508-396-2555 5083962555 508-396-2525 5083962525 508-396-2520 5083962520 508-396-2549 5083962549 508-396-2528 5083962528 508-396-2518 5083962518 508-396-2515 5083962515 508-396-2524 5083962524 508-396-2527 5083962527 508-396-2510 5083962510 508-396-2530 5083962530 508-396-2576 5083962576 508-396-2597 5083962597 508-396-2535 5083962535 508-396-2581 5083962581 508-396-2540 5083962540 508-396-2566 5083962566 508-396-2585 5083962585 508-396-2545 5083962545 508-396-2569 5083962569 508-396-2590 5083962590 508-396-2536 5083962536 508-396-2578 5083962578 508-396-2567 5083962567 508-396-2507 5083962507 508-396-2506 5083962506 508-396-2502 5083962502 508-396-2595 5083962595 508-396-2596 5083962596 508-396-2534 5083962534 508-396-2598 5083962598 508-396-2533 5083962533 508-396-2574 5083962574 508-396-2532 5083962532 508-396-2539 5083962539 508-396-2531 5083962531 508-396-2519 5083962519 508-396-2501 5083962501 508-396-2523 5083962523 508-396-2557 5083962557 508-396-2544 5083962544 508-396-2551 5083962551 508-396-2565 5083962565 508-396-2572 5083962572 508-396-2594 5083962594 508-396-2504 5083962504 508-396-2543 5083962543 508-396-2570 5083962570 508-396-2547 5083962547 508-396-2526 5083962526 508-396-2505 5083962505 508-396-2503 5083962503 508-396-2546 5083962546 508-396-2508 5083962508 508-396-2584 5083962584 508-396-2591 5083962591 508-396-2514 5083962514 508-396-2583 5083962583 508-396-2552 5083962552 508-396-2512 5083962512 508-396-2560 5083962560 508-396-2592 5083962592 508-396-2599 5083962599 508-396-2571 5083962571 508-396-2516 5083962516 508-396-2548 5083962548 508-396-2575 5083962575

CONTACT
Do Not Sell My Info (CA Residents)
PRIVACY
CONDITIONS